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Helsinki or Dubrovnik?

Helsinki
Dubrovnik

Visiting museums and landmarks is a fun activity in both Helsinki and Dubrovnik.

You'll find a good number of museums and monuments packed into Helsinki. Many of the city's sights and attractions center around nature and the water. Major hightlights of the city include the Fortress of Sveaborg, Seurasaari open-Air Museum, and Temppeliaukio Rock Church. The city is also home to The National Museum of Finland.

Visitors can fill many days exploring the museums and attractions around Dubrovnik. The old town is a living museum that is filled with historic landmarks like the old town walls, the Dubrovnik Cathedral and Treasury, and Loggia Square.


Is the Food Better in Helsinki or Dubrovnik?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Helsinki
Dubrovnik

Dubrovnik is a world-class destination for its restaurants. Also, Helsinki is not quite as popular, but is fairly good for its restaurant scene.

Many restaurants in Dubrovnik have been singled out for their culinary prowess. Restaurants are usually locally-sourced with fresh produce and seafood. Traditional local dishes include black risotto (made with squid ink), pašticada (a beef dish), and various pasta dishes.

Dining out in Helsinki is an experience not to be missed. Food in town is all about local flavors and simple ingredients. The dishes let the flavor speak for itself without fancy cooking techniques or complex flavor combinations. Many of the restaurants are locally sourced with traditional ingredients. You'll find a lot of seafood, herring, grilled sausages, pancakes, and desserts.

Which place is cheaper, Dubrovnik or Helsinki?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ations. These travel costs come from the actual spending of real travelers.

The average daily cost (per person) in Helsinki is €164, while the average daily cost in Dubrovnik is €121.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. When is the best time to visit Helsinki or Dubrovnik?

Both destinations experience a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. And since both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Helsinki or Dubrovnik in the Summer?

The summer attracts plenty of travelers to both Helsinki and Dubrovnik. Many travelers come to Helsinki for the family-friendly experiences. Furthermore, many visitors come to Dubrovnik in the summer for the beaches, snorkeling, the hiking, and the family-friendly experiences.

In the summer, Helsinki is much colder than Dubrovnik. Typically, the summer temperatures in Helsinki in July average around 17°C (62°F), and Dubrovnik averages at about 25°C (77°F).

In July, Helsinki usually receives more rain than Dubrovnik. Helsinki gets 58 mm (2.3 in) of rain, while Dubrovnik receives 26 mm (1 in) of rain each month for the summer.

Should I visit Helsinki or Dubrovnik in the Autumn?

The autumn brings many poeple to Helsinki as well as Dubrovnik. Many visitors come to Helsinki in the autumn for the shopping scene and the natural beauty of the area. Additionally, most visitors come to Dubrovnik for the hiking trails, the shopping scene, and the natural beauty of the area during these months.

In October, Helsinki is generally much colder than Dubrovnik. Daily temperatures in Helsinki average around 6°C (42°F), and Dubrovnik fluctuates around 18°C (64°F).

It's quite rainy in Dubrovnik. Helsinki usually gets less rain in October than Dubrovnik. Helsinki gets 71 mm (2.8 in) of rain, while Dubrovnik receives 162 mm (6.4 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Helsinki or Dubrovnik in the Winter?

Both Dubrovnik and Helsinki are popular destinations to visit in the winter with plenty of activities. Most visitors come to Helsinki for the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ine during these months. Also, the winter months attract visitors to Dubrovnik because of the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ine.

Helsinki can be very cold during winter. Helsinki is much colder than Dubrovnik in the winter. The daily temperature in Helsinki averages around -6°C (21°F) in January, and Dubrovnik fluctuates around 9°C (48°F).

It rains a lot this time of the year in Dubrovnik. In January, Helsinki usually receives less rain than Dubrovnik. Helsinki gets 40 mm (1.6 in) of rain, while Dubrovnik receives 139 mm (5.5 in) of rain each month for the winter.

Should I visit Helsinki or Dubrovnik in the Spring?

Both Dubrovnik and Helsinki during the spring are popular places to visit. The spring months attract visitors to Helsinki because of the natural beauty. Also, the beaches and the natural beauty are the main draw to Dubrovnik this time of year.

The weather in Helsinki can be very cold. In the spring, Helsinki is much colder than Dubrovnik. Typically, the spring temperatures in Helsinki in April average around 3°C (37°F), and Dubrovnik averages at about 14°C (57°F).

Dubrovnik gets a good bit of rain this time of year. Helsinki usually gets less rain in April than Dubrovnik. Helsinki gets 41 mm (1.6 in) of rain, while Dubrovnik receives 104 mm (4.1 in) of rain this time of the year.

Typical Weather for Dubrovnik and Helsinki

Helsinki Dubrovnik
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an -6°C (21°F) 40 mm (1.6 in) 9°C (48°F) 139 mm (5.5 in)
Feb -7°C (20°F) 31 mm (1.2 in) 10°C (50°F) 125 mm (4.9 in)
Mar -3°C (27°F) 34 mm (1.4 in) 11°C (52°F) 104 mm (4.1 in)
Apr 3°C (37°F) 41 mm (1.6 in) 14°C (57°F) 104 mm (4.1 in)
May 9°C (49°F) 31 mm (1.2 in) 18°C (64°F) 75 mm (3 in)
Jun 15°C (59°F) 40 mm (1.6 in) 22°C (72°F) 48 mm (1.9 in)
Jul 17°C (62°F) 58 mm (2.3 in) 25°C (77°F) 26 mm (1 in)
Aug 16°C (60°F) 72 mm (2.8 in) 25°C (77°F) 38 mm (1.5 in)
Sep 11°C (51°F) 74 mm (2.9 in) 22°C (72°F) 101 mm (4 in)
Oct 6°C (42°F) 71 mm (2.8 in) 18°C (64°F) 162 mm (6.4 in)
Nov 1°C (33°F) 70 mm (2.8 in) 14°C (57°F) 198 mm (7.8 in)
Dec -4°C (26°F) 58 mm (2.3 in) 11°C (52°F) 178 mm (7 in)
